Congratulations to the DLSZ 13U Girls Volleyball Team on their remarkable victories!
- Champion, WNCAA Season 55
- Champion, 2024 ISSA Middle School Girls Division
- 1st Runner Up, Gwapo Sports 2024 Silver Minuluan Volleyball Invitation

Coach Feliciano Felix Pantaleon (DLSZ 1986), the head coach inspired the team not just with his strategies but also with his heartfelt encouragement.
“We’ve got this, ladies; just play your game, give your best, and let God handle the rest,” Coach Ff shares.
